Wedding Decoration
DIY Cookie Buffet Jars
While I liked the idea of having a candy bar set up for favors... I'm just not a big candy kinda girl. I'm much more of a cookie kinda girl. As a matter of fact, I may be considered somewhat of a cookie monsteress.
Last weekend I added my chosen papers which I am using throughout the big day and made a lining in each of the 5 cookie jars. There will be about 5 dozen cookies of each of 5 different types: Chocolate Chip Sugar Peanut Butter Macademia And the Misters favorite... Oatmeal Raisin. Next weekend I will be finishing off the jars with the ribbons & labels. |

Wedding Decoration
My Custom DIY Water Bottle (Labels)
I few weeks ago I posted the water bottle labels I designed. This week I printed them... they came out great & look really sharp on the water-proof labels.
The hardest part of this project was actually lining up the labels on the bottles. I'm glad I only design labels for other brides & do not offer the service of adding the labels. The Nutrition Facts Read... Amount Per Serving: LOVE 130 Calories from Love 0 Total Bliss 2g Saturated Smiles 14g Fear 0mg Trust 26mg Happiness 23g Loyalty 20g Faith 10g Patience 3g Marriage 100% Commitment 100% Support 100% Laughter 100% Each of the numbers above have a special meaning for us. |

Wedding Decoration
My DIY Table Numbers & Place Cards
I only have a few more table numbers to make & about half of the place cards to finish. These projects should be finished by next weekend.
Hopefully! The table numbers each have 3 sides, each with a different photo. The pictures either have a pink or green tint with the opposite color number & border. The place cards are each two seperate pieces (see directions in a previous post) & stand on their own. Sa-weet! |
